Borrowed from Ancient Greek τραγῳδῐ́ᾱ (tragōidĭ́ā), from τράγος (trágos, “male goat”) + ᾠδή (ōidḗ, “song”).
tragoedia f (genitive tragoediae); first declension
First-declension noun.
| singular | plural | |
|---|---|---|
| nominative | tragoedia | tragoediae |
| genitive | tragoediae | tragoediārum |
| dative | tragoediae | tragoediīs |
| accusative | tragoediam | tragoediās |
| ablative | tragoediā | tragoediīs |
| vocative | tragoedia | tragoediae |
